In our climate, we frequently address Honda air conditioning compressor failures, especially in older models, due to the intense Mississippi heat. We also commonly see issues with CVT transmissions in newer Hondas and suspension wear from our local rural and sometimes uneven road conditions.

No, Honda parts are widely available and competitively priced, which helps keep repair costs reasonable. Labor rates in Yazoo City are typically lower than in larger metro areas like Jackson, making local Honda maintenance and repair a cost-effective choice.
For most routine maintenance (oil changes, brakes, tires) and common repairs, a qualified local Yazoo City shop can provide the same quality service more conveniently. For highly complex computer issues or specific warranty work that requires dealer-only tools, the Jackson dealership may be necessary.
The mix of highway driving, dusty rural gravel roads, and frequent stop-and-go traffic on Jerry Clower Blvd can accelerate wear on air filters, brakes, and suspension components. We recommend more frequent inspections of these systems to prevent larger issues.
